Mali Flag Flag Information three equal vertical bands of green (hoist side), yellow, and red note: uses the popular Pan-African colors of Ethiopia the colors from left to right are the same as those of neighboring Senegal (which has an additional green central star) and the reverse of those on the flag of neighboring Guinea
